Stone Oak Country Club occupies a quiet corner of Holland, a suburb tucked into the northwestern Ohio flatlands between Toledo and the Michigan state line. This is lake-country golf — the terrain shaped by glacial history, with the kind of open sky and mature hardwoods that define the western Lake Erie corridor. Holland itself is a prosperous community, and Stone Oak carries the polish of a well-maintained private club where members invest in the experience.
As a members-only club, Stone Oak exists primarily for its community — the kind of place where regulars know every bounce and borrow, where the competitive rhythms of league play and club championships give the calendar its structure. A par 71 layout signals at least one departure from the standard template, typically a shorter or more strategic hole replacing what might elsewhere be a straightforward par 5, which can reward precision over power.
Northwest Ohio doesn't get the national golf press of other regions, but it supports a genuine golf culture, and private clubs like Stone Oak are where much of that tradition lives — away from the public eye, known best by those lucky enough to hold a membership.
| Tee | Yards | Rating | Slope | Par |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Gold · men | 6,625 | 72 | 132 | 71 |
| Blue · men | 6,275 | 70.4 | 128 | 71 |
| White · men | 5,925 | 68.8 | 125 | 71 |
| White · women | 5,925 | 74.4 | 132 | 72 |
| Green · men | 5,445 | 66.5 | 118 | 71 |
| Green · women | 5,445 | 71.7 | 127 | 72 |
| Red · men | 5,293 | 65.8 | 116 | 71 |
| Red · women | 5,293 | 70.9 | 126 | 72 |
| BLACK · men | 4,415 | 61.8 | 102 | 71 |
| Black · women | 4,415 | 65.3 | 111 | 72 |
